Welcome to The Sojourn Los Angeles – Sherman Oaks

The Sojourn Los Angeles – Sherman Oaks stands as a hidden gem in the bustling heart of Sherman Oaks, California. With a commendable rating of 4.1, it captures the essence of comfort and convenience in a stylish, mid-century setting. Guests describe this hotel as a sanctuary, seamlessly blending modern essentials with a nostalgic flair reminiscent of the Eisenhower era.

One of the standout features of The Sojourn is its spacious accommodations. Reviewers frequently commend the massive rooms, which offer both style and comfort. Many guests felt instantly at home during their stay, with well-appointed kitchens in select rooms—complete with refrigerators and microwaves—making it ideal for travelers seeking more than just a place to sleep.

The hotel boasts an inviting outdoor pool, creating an appealing oasis for relaxation. Guests have noted the friendly and attentive service from staff members like Emily and Maribel, who have been praised for their exceptional hospitality. Such personalized attention often enhances the overall experience, making visitors feel valued and well-cared for.

Additionally, The Sojourn’s prime location along Ventura Boulevard allows easy access to a vibrant array of shops and eateries. Enthusiastic reviews mention nearby attractions like the acclaimed Getty Center and the thrill-seeking Universal Studios Hollywood, making it an ideal base for exploring Los Angeles.

While most reviews celebrate the positive aspects, a few guests have pointed out minor noise issues at night. However, many felt that the overall experience outweighed this, describing their stays as enjoyable retreats from the chaos of city life.

In summary, The Sojourn Los Angeles – Sherman Oaks is more than just a hotel; it’s a cozy sanctuary for travelers seeking quality, comfort, and a touch of nostalgia. With friendly staff, spacious rooms, and an unbeatable location, it's a perfect choice whether for a weekend getaway or an extended stay.

Mixed Experience: Comfortable Stay but Room for Improvement at The Sojourn Hotel We stayed for 3 nights in a double queen bedroom, and overall, it was a mixed experience. Here’s a breakdown: Pros: • The reception desk staff were very helpful. When it got cold, they promptly brought us a heating blower, which was much appreciated. • The breakfast was enjoyable, with a good variety of options like cereals, jellies, jams, and both orange and apple juices. • If you’re without a car, the location is convenient as there’s a bus stop nearby. • Across Ventura Blvd, there’s a Persian restaurant called Shiraz that serves authentic food. Definitely worth a visit! • The bed sheets, pillows, and mattresses seemed brand-new. While the pillows were traditional and lacked neck support, the beds were very comfortable. opened. • A 7-Eleven store is just a 2-minute walk away. Cons: • The room lacked essential amenities like a microwave, closet, racks, hangers, slippers, and iron which was inconvenient for a longer stay. • The heater worked but struggled to keep the room warm during colder days, making the additional heating blower necessary. • The bathroom window rail was difficult to open and close. We had to ask the front desk to help, and while they managed to close it, one side of the window still slightly opened. • Smoking in the parking area was another issue, as the smell of smoke occasionally drifted into the room when the door was open, which was unpleasant. Overall, while the staff and some aspects of the stay were pleasant, the lack of amenities and minor inconveniences could be improved to make the experience more comfortable.
